Free baby and parent group returns to Harrogate A free baby and parent group is returning to Harrogate next week. The event, titled ‘First Steps’, offers families the chance to meet up and enjoy free activities at a local school. It is available for children from birth to 36 months and their parents/carers and will return on Friday 24th November from 9am until 10:30am. It was launched earlier this year at Belmont Grosvenor School’s Magic Tree Nursery, which is based at Swarcliffe Hall in Birstwith. This month’s First Steps meeting will have an autumn/winter theme and will include a range of activities for pre-school walkers and be based outside in the school’s 20-acres of grounds.
